From the Pastor
Growth Credit
The most striking feature in the parable of the mustard seed is its growth! Mark uses the vivid imagery of "the very small seed" and "the fully grown plant" to emphasize the rapid growth of the Kingdom of God. While it is a great delight to see the growth, our human tendency is to claim credit for the growth of God's kingdom. The parable doesn't say who is sowing the seed; It doesn't say what kind of resources contributed to the abundant growth; However, it's not difficult to eliminate the human contributions in terms of growth, because it is God's kingdom! A spiritually dead person is incapable of growing God's kingdom. Conversely, God is fully capable to sow the seed of His kingdom. He is fully capable of giving the seed abundant growth according to His gracious will. When He gives us the shade of His kingdom, we too like birds of various kinds may enjoy the coolness and comfort. Amen.
